Factors Influencing Female Students' Choices of Scientific Fields: A Case Study of the University of Ngaoundéré Using a Stratified Survey
Mbelawadzai Joseph1; Mbounja Béssémè Fritz2; Kouakep Tchaptchié Yannick3; Anegue Jean de Dieu4
Discover Education, v4 Article 255 2025
In this article, we aim to identify the factors that significantly influence the choice of a scientific or technological field by a female student in the case of the University of Ngaoundéré. By applying a logistic regression model (Logit) to data from a stratified survey, our results highlight the significant negative influence of gender stereotypes and the use of a career counselor on the choice of a purely scientific field by girls. Additionally, it is observed that parental influence plays an important role in the choice of fields. Furthermore, women who have excelled in scientific domains have a considerable impact on the university orientation of young girls in the case of the University of Ngaoundéré. These findings thus underscore the importance of organizing awareness sessions to present to girls the diversity of opportunities that scientific fields offer and to help them overcome the specific obstacles they face, as well as to promote successful female role models.
